Purpose
Every session has intention and aim. Define clear goals: strength, endurance, skill, or recovery. What am I achieving today?
Actionable
Training selection, duration and intensity must be realistic and executable. Focus on what can be done consistently, not just aspirational and trendy exercises.
Controlled
Every movement, repetition and volume must be deliberate, measured, and disciplined. Respect recovery and avoid overtraining. Maintain form, tempo, and focus to maximize efficiency.
Enjoyable
Find pleasure and engagement in each session. Celebrate small wins, keeps motivation alive. Enjoyment ensures sustainable consistency over time.
PACE - Know why, plan realistically, move with control, and enjoy the process.
